Venice Marco Polo Airport is approximately one (1) hour from Venice.
The duration of transfers are approximate, the exact duration will depend on the time of day and traffic conditions
Each traveler is allowed a maximum of 1 suitcase and 1 carry-on bag. Oversized or excessive luggage (e.g. surfboards, golf clubs or bikes) may attract an additional fee, payable direct on spot.
Please note, in case of fog or bad weather conditions the boat service will be diverted via Piazzale Roma by vehicle.
Infants aged 3 years and under travel free of charge. They must be seated in the lap of an adult. No child seats or baby capsules are provided.

The boat stops include: • Piazzale Roma • Carlton • Sabbioni • S.S. Apostoli • Rialto • San Silvestro • Ca' Rezzonico • San Vio, Trinita • Accademia • S.Marco, S.Zaccaria • S.Maria Elisabetta • Sant'Angelo and Hotel Dei Dogi (for guests staying in this hotel, Residenza Cannaregio or Hotel Ai Mori d'Oriente). The boat will alter its route (where possible) to drop you at the most convenient stop available to your Venice Hotel. This service is available for minimum 2 travelers. It must be pre-booked at least 24 hours prior to arrival and cannot be arranged when you arrive so get in early and book online today. When making a booking, you will need to advise your flight details and your Venice hotel details. As soon as your transfer is confirmed, you will be provided with a travel voucher to present to the driver. It's easy. Passengers are advised that this is a shared transfer and you may be required to wait up to 30 minutes before transferring to your water taxi and onto Venice stops.
